Man torn between his girlfriend and his biological daughter from a sperm donation: “She feels it’s unfair she has to share me”

Choosing between a loved one and a child is a situation no one should ever be placed in. Yet, it becomes infinitely more complex when the child is the result of a sperm donation to a close friend. It’s an unusual predicament that has sparked an intense debate about relationships, responsibilities, and the nuances of modern family dynamics.

A man found himself at the heart of this dilemma, torn between his girlfriend and his biological daughter – born from his sperm donation to a lesbian couple he’s close to. In his Reddit post, he explains his predicament, highlighting the strain it has put on his romantic relationship as his girlfriend insists it’s unfair she has to “share” him with a child that’s not his legal responsibility.

Man’s girlfriend uncomfortable with his relationship with biological daughter from sperm donation

The Reddit user, known as the “Uncle Steven” to his biological daughter Lucy, shares his unique circumstances with the internet community, seeking clarity in a situation that has put him at odds with his girlfriend. The user had donated sperm to his best friend Brenda and her wife, resulting in the birth of Lucy. Over the years, he has maintained an uncle/niece relationship with the child.

However, three years into his current romantic relationship, tension arose when his girlfriend expressed discomfort about his involvement in Lucy’s life. She felt it was “weird” that he played a role in the life of a child born from his sperm donation, as she believed donors typically didn’t do that.

He recounts on Reddit, “We talked after we got home and she said she didn’t feel comfortable with me seeing Lucy anymore because it still felt weird that I donated sperm and now I’m playing a role in her life when donors don’t do that”.

The situation escalated when his girlfriend began to question the nature of his relationship with Brenda, suggesting they may have concealed a more intimate relationship behind the guise of sperm donation.

His girlfriend’s discomfort escalated into a major dispute when he refused to cut ties with Lucy. He mentions, “When I said I wasn’t gonna stop, she got frustrated and it became a huge fight”. His girlfriend argued that he was prioritizing a child who’ll never be legally his over their future family.
